MILLBURY, Mass. - The Millbury boys baseball team lost to David Prouty High 11-4 on Wednesday afternoon at Millbury High School to drop their second in a row after winning four straight.
The Panther's bats were hot all game as they scored in every inning, victimizing pitchers Justin Brousseau who started and lasted only two innings, Matt McGinty and Brian Elie with timely hitting as they cruised to victory easily over the Woolies.
Panthers starting pitcher Connor Fahey was solid throughout the game, mixing up his pitches and keeping the Millbury batters off-balance all day. He went the distance, giving up four runs. Fran Baldino was 3-3 with an RBI, two runs and a SB for the Panthers.
The Woolies were led by catcher Ryan Ward who had two hits and two RBIs, Mike Valastro who doubled in a run in the 3rd inning, Anthony DiSteffano singled in a run in the 7th and Luke Bernard who went 2-4 with 2 runs scored.
Millbury returns to action and will try to get back on the winning track again on Friday afternoon at 3:30 p.m. with a game at home against Leicester High School.
